Some gossan-like βcopper-clayβ deposits (eg. Lyell Blocks, King Lyell) lie adjacent to the Mt Lyell sulphide deposits and are locally very copper rich but have only constituted a small part of the production to date. They contain native copper, cuprite, chalcocite, digenite, bornite, covellite, chalcopyrite, galena, sphalerite, siderite-rhodochrosite and goethite in illite-kaolinite clays derived from altered limestones. The copper and cuprite are hosted by goethite nodules in clay.
